Latest Patents
Kudoh's latest patents include a semiconductor device having multi-level wiring. This invention features a unique spatial relationship between the wiring in a multi-level configuration and the intermediate insulating films. The design minimizes parasitic capacitance by ensuring that intermediate insulating films do not exist between wiring on the same level. Another notable patent is for multilevel metallization for VLSI, which includes an interlayer connection structure for integrated circuits. This structure allows for improved connectivity between horizontal conductors through vertical conductive pillars.
